What is the name of Wallsend's airport?
Wallsend is served by just one airport, Newcastle Intl. Airport (NCL).
How far is NCL from central Wallsend?
If you plan on staying in central Wallsend, it’s wise to arrange how you’ll get into the city before you land. The downtown area is approximately 13 kilometres from Newcastle Intl. Airport.
What airport is best to fly into Wallsend?
People from all around the world pass through Newcastle Intl. Airport each day. Disembark the plane, grab your luggage and you’ll be 13 kilometres from the heart of Wallsend.
How many airlines fly to Wallsend?
There are a total of 14 air carriers connecting Wallsend with 39 airports around the world.
Which airlines fly to Wallsend?
British Airways operates most of the flights to Wallsend. Catching a British Airways flight from West Kensington is the preferred way of getting there.
How many nonstop flights are there to Wallsend?
Flying to someplace new is much easier when there aren’t any stopovers to worry about. If you’re off to Wallsend, the good news is that there are around 248 direct flights every week.
Where are the most popular flights to Wallsend departing from?
Travelers frequently set off from London, Belfast and Dublin airports when flying to Wallsend.
How long is the flight to Wallsend Airport?
If it’s London you’re departing, you’ll be in the sky for around 1 hour and 17 minutes before you arrive in Wallsend. Tarmac to tarmac from Schiphol takes appro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es and from Dublin, it’s 1 hour and 11 minutes.

How to survive the flight to Wallsend?
We’ve pulled together all the info you need to make your journey as pain-free as possible. Follow our insider tips and you’ll be speeding through the airport and enjoying Wallsend in no time at all.What to pack in your hand luggage:

  • A plane ride can be a pleasure if you bring the right gear. Firstly, you’ll want some toiletry items, such as a toothbrush and hairbrush, a fresh change of clothes and a good book. Next, find a spot in your hand luggage for your electronic gadgets, chargers, any medications and maybe a neck pillow as well. Lastly, and most importantly, don’t forget to bring your passport, travel papers and some money.

Do not pack the following items in your hand luggage:

  • Put all your full-sized bottles of hair gel and hairspray in your checked luggage. Any liquids in your carry-on bag lar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) will be confiscated by authorities. Pointed or sharp objects, like your beloved pocket knife, and dangerous goods which are flammable or explosive, such as flares, bleaching agents and strong acids, are also prohibited.

What to wear on a flight:

  • Comfort should always be your main priority when selecting what to wear on board. Consider your footwear choice with care too, as swelling of the feet and ankles are quite common. Shoes which are flat and slightly roomy are always a good idea.
  • Caused by sustained periods of immobility, DVT (deep vein thrombosis) is a blood clotting condition that can affect some passengers on long-distance flights. The great news is there are numerous ways to reduce the risk of developing it. Stay well hydrated, walk up and down the aisles whenever possible and wear compression tights or socks.

How to get through airport security fast when flying to Wallsend?
Being organized before you arrive at the airport can make your trip to Wallsend easy and painless. Here are some handy hints for a speedy journey through security:

  • Airport security personnel first need to establish that you have a valid ID and travel documents before you can proceed any further. Keep them within easy reach.
  • Next up is the X-ray machine. Empty your pockets and remove anything that is likely to set off the scanner’s alarm. This includes items like headphones or earphones, as well as bulky coats or jackets. They’ll all need to go on the X-ray conveyor belt.
  • For just a few moments, you’ll have to unplug from the digital world. Your phone, laptop and any other electronics also need to be sent through the scanner.
  • Remove all gels and liquids from your carry-on bag. They often need to be sent through the X-ray scanner separately. Each product should be in a container no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and everything must fit in a quart-size (one liter), clear zip-close bag.
  • The right choice of footwear can save you several valuable minutes. Boots and heavy shoes are often required to be removed and separately scanned. Lightweight sneakers are usually not.
  • Airlines won’t allow any sharp objects in your carry-on luggage. If you need to bring these kinds of items, pack them in your checked baggage.
